Andréas Klöden

Andréas Klöden, who finished third in the 2006 Tour de France and second in 2004, crashed on the fifth stage of the 2007 Tour and injured his coccyx. He was taken to hospital for a scan, and told that he had a hairline fracture of the coccyx. He had injured his coccyx three years before. Despite his injury, he continued to race in the 2007 Tour.

His team manager said "He had a bad day, and was in a lot of pain. He had a bandage on the sciatic nerve. His right foot is going to sleep. He can't put a lot of pressure on it, and so the pedals."

Marina Sirtis

Marina Sirtis (Counselor Deanna Troi in Star Trek: The Next Generation) broke her tailbone while shooting the episode "Power Play". She was doing her own stunt in a scene where the crew is thrown backward by an energy force.
